Big data 4 HLS ConferenceTop experts from Israel and abroad met today in the Israel Air Force Center in Herzliya for the Big Data 4 HLS Conference, organized by i-HLS.

The experts have presented their vision on how to improve the extraction of intelligence from the enormous amounts of data that are transferred around the world.

1bigdata2015David Tayouri, cyber intelligence department manager at Israel Aerospace Industries (IAI) said that the big data tools should have defined targets. He further said “another big challenge is to seen the context between many data sources.”

Tayouri added that big data intelligence should be able to forecast developments. “The Arab spring events in Egypt and other Arab countries should have been foreseen by a good Big Data system.”

The experts emphasized several very important lessons already learned in the big data intelligence world.

They said that we are only starting to get to a point where we are truly able to focus on the quality of big data. Wikipedia has over 70,000 active contributors to clean up its big data and to keep the environment clean over time. As an open community, Wikipedia has become the standard of showing how the quality and improvement of big data can actually occur.

This evolution is still only at its starting point. Experts say that automation efforts designed to make data more useful are not enough. “With mass of data flowing in the social networks, bogus identities can be an obstacle.”

The IAI expert said the in the framework of an experiment, a bogus identity in one of the social networks brought a hundred ’friending’ in a mere 48 hours.

Another key issue with Big Data is the challenge to keep its purity and context.

Experts underscore that this challenge can be met by a combination of data scanning, file detection, data replication, data integration and data recovery. Regardless of volume, velocity and variety, Big Data must be effectively stored, transferred, transformed and analyzed without threatening the original data. This means that companies must figure out how to bring their storage, transfer, recovery and scrubbing activities together into an integrated big data resiliency department.

The i-HLS’s Big data 4 HLS Conference was widely attended, complete with expert participants from Lockheed Martin, Oracle, EMC, IBM, ThetaRay, Mellanox and Expert System also participated.

One of the experts said that HLS can benefit from Big Data as in recent security events there were “signs” that something is going to happen and the tools were not efficient enough to create a warning.
